The Power of the Tongue: Righteous Counsel and Integrity!

Habakkuk 2:10–11 is a haunting reminder that our private actions have public witnesses—even the “stones and beams” of our homes. It warns that trying to “cut off” others eventually damages our own souls. This prayer is a Sanctification of Space. You are asking God to cleanse not just your heart, but your influence. By asking to be a source of “sound counsel,” you are reversing the curse mentioned in the verse. You are choosing to be a “cornerstone” of truth rather than a “stumbling block” of manipulation.

Let’s Pray

Heavenly Lord, Your name is above all, and Your excellence is unmatched. I confess the times I have given false counsel or misguided others. Forgive me for any manipulation, for depriving others of their rights, or for being a stumbling block to those seeking Your path. I ask for Your mercy for any words spoken in gossip, envy, or jealousy against my brothers and sisters. Your Word warns that the stones will cry out from the wall and the beams will answer as witnesses to our deeds. Lord, let my home and my life be a testimony of Your mercy, not a reproach of sin. My Lord, help me learn to choose life over death, blessing over cursing, and let my words and actions be full of power, authority, and bearing good fruit to the glory of Your name, for with this month I pray, worship, and call upon Your holy name. Purify my heart of any negative thoughts toward those who love me, and let the very walls of my house witness a life of integrity. Grant me the discernment to judge rightly and the wisdom to provide sound counsel to all who seek my guidance. Help me understand my boundaries and speak only what helps build others up. Let Your grace be ever on my lips. Bless my speech so that my words reflect Your truth and Your heart. Hallow and magnify Your word within me. May my ways and my life bless You, the God of heaven, from eternity to eternity. In the precious name of Jesus Christ, I pray. Amen.

“You give shameful counsel to your house, Cutting off many peoples, And sin against your soul. For the stone will cry out from the wall, And the beam from the timbers will answer it.”

‭‭ Habakkuk‬ ‭2‬:‭10-11 ‭NKJV
